Description: The Australian Shakespeare Company (Level 3, 188 Collins Street, Melbourne, VIC 3000, Australia) presents exciting, accessible and contemporary productions of Shakespeare and other dramatised classics in innovative and unique theatre performances. The Australian Shakespeare Company performs and tours in metropolitan and regional cities and remote and outback locations, from Melbourne and Sydney’s Royal Botanic Gardens to Kakadu National Park and Beswick Falls in the Northern Territory. Audiences include families, seniors, tourists, students and young professionals, all of whom experience the magic of outdoor performances with some of Australia’s finest professional performers and creative artists.
